
The USL Championship announced today the scheduled match between San Antonio FC and Real Monarchs on Saturday, August 21 at Toyota Field has been postponed. The game will be rescheduled to Wednesday, September 1 at 7:30 p.m.
The decision was made for the health and safety of all parties after multiple covered individuals from San Antonio tested positive for COVID-19 prior to the club’s postponed match against New York Red Bulls II on August 14. All league, local and state health and wellness protocols are being followed.
While the club is disappointed not to be able to return to Toyota Field this weekend, the health and wellness of the individuals within the club continues to be the current focus. We look forward to resuming our preparations for an important stretch of the season, and in particular, hosting three key home games over eight days starting later this month.
